During the third quarter of the game, C.J. Stroud, the starting quarterback for the Texans, was forced to leave the field briefly after taking a hard hit from safety Jalen Thompson. Despite waving off trainers and attempting to return to play, he was taken to the sideline for evaluation. In his absence, backup quarterback Davis Mills took over for a short period before Stroud returned to action.
Upon his return, Stroud made a successful 18-yard pass on third-and-17, indicating that he was feeling okay. At this point in the game, Stroud had completed 22 of 28 passes for 288 yards with one touchdown and one interception. Meanwhile, Matt Ammendola, who was filling in for Ka’imi Fairbairn who was injured, missed a 48-yard field goal attempt on the team’s opening drive of the second half. Despite this setback, the Texans still maintained a commanding 21-10 lead over their opponents.
